Job Description

Location: Hong Kong or Singapore
Key Responsibilities
  • Fund formation & structuring — Lead the drafting, review and negotiation of fund establishment and constitutive documents, with a particular focus on Variable Capital Companies (VCCs) and related fund structures.
  • Investor documentation — Prepare and negotiate subscription agreements, side letters, investor onboarding documentation and disclosure materials.
  • Corporate & commercial contracting — Draft, review and negotiate vendor, service, technology and data agreements, NDAs, intellectual property arrangements and other commercial contracts.
  • Entity management & governance — Support the incorporation and ongoing maintenance of fund and management company entities, including overseas office set-up; coordinate with corporate secretarial service providers.
  • Employment — Prepare and maintain template employment agreements and advise on day-to-day employment matters across jurisdictions.
  • Regulatory-adjacent legal support — Work alongside the Compliance function on the legal interpretation of regulatory requirements affecting fund operations and licensing.
  • External counsel & legal spend — Instruct and manage external counsel on specialist and cross-border matters, and help manage legal spend.
  • Business partnering — Provide pragmatic, commercially grounded legal advice to the investment, operations and management teams.
Requirements
  • Qualified lawyer admitted in Singapore or Hong Kong (or a comparable common law jurisdiction).
  • Approximately 4–7 years PQE, with substantive experience in funds / investment management legal work.
  • Hands-on fund formation experience is essential — in particular the establishment and structuring of Singapore VCCs. Familiarity with comparable vehicles (e.g. Cayman funds, Hong Kong OFCs) is an advantage.
  • Solid corporate and commercial contracting experience.
  • Experience gained in-house at an asset / fund manager, or in a funds practice at a reputable law firm.
  • Strong drafting and negotiation skills, with the ability to manage multiple workstreams independently.
  • Commercially minded and solutions-oriented — able to translate legal risk into practical, executable business guidance rather than purely theoretical advice.
  • Able to onboard quickly and operate effectively with limited supervision.
  • Cross-border exposure (e.g. China, India, the Middle East) is an advantage.
